Расширение таблицы Excel на весь лист часто требуется, когда напечатанный документ обрезается по краям или данные визуально теряются в огромном пустом пространстве рабочего поля. Пользователи сталкиваются с ситуацией, когда при отправке файла на принтер таблица сжимается до неузнаваемости или, наоборот, разбивается на множество страниц из-за одной лишней колонки справа. Правильная настройка области печати и масштабирования позволяет уместить все данные в пределах одной страницы формата A4 без потери читаемости.
Основная проблема кроется в различии между видимой областью экрана и физическими границами листа бумаги. Программа по умолчанию может не учитывать узкие поля или слишком крупный шрифт, что приводит к смещению контента. Чтобы растянуть таблицу корректно, необходимо использовать встроенные инструменты масштабирования и настройки страниц, а не просто менять размер шрифта вручную. Это гарантирует, что структура данных останется неизменной, а документ будет выглядеть профессионально.
Важно понимать, что существует два основных сценария работы: подготовка файла для печати на бумаге и визуальное оформление для демонстрации на экране. В первом случае ключевую роль играет функция Масштабировать по странице, которая автоматически уменьшает или увеличивает содержимое. Во втором — работа с границами ячеек и отключением сетки для создания эффекта сплошного полотна данных. Оба метода требуют внимательного подхода к деталям.
Настройка параметров страницы для печати
Первым шагом к правильному отображению данных является настройка параметров страницы. Вкладка Разметка страницы (Page Layout) содержит все необходимые инструменты для управления тем, как документ будет выглядеть на бумаге. Здесь можно задать ориентацию, размер бумаги и, что наиболее важно, поля документа. Уменьшение полей часто позволяет вместить больше колонок в пределы одного листа без изменения масштаба.
Для доступа к расширенным настройкам перейдите в меню Файл и выберите Печать, а затем нажмите на ссылку Параметры страницы внизу списка принтеров. В открывшемся окне на вкладке Страница вы найдете блок Масштаб. Именно здесь решается задача, как растянуть таблицу. Опция Вместить в позволяет принудительно задать количество страниц по ширине и высоте.
⚠️ Внимание: Чрезмерное уменьшение масштаба (менее 40-50%) может сделать текст нечитаемым. Если для размещения всех данных требуется слишком сильное сжатие, лучше разделить таблицу на две страницы или изменить ориентацию на альбомную.
Использование функции Вместить в 1 страницу по ширине автоматически рассчитает необходимый процент масштабирования. Однако стоит помнить, что Excel растягивает или сжимает содержимое пропорционально. Если таблица очень длинная, но узкая, она может растянуться на всю ширину листа, оставив пустые поля по бокам, если не настроено выравнивание.
Технические детали масштабирования
Процесс масштабирования в Excel происходит на уровне рендеринга печати и не изменяет реальный размер шрифта в ячейках. Это означает, что вернувшись в обычный режим, вы не увидите визуальных изменений, пока снова не откроете предпросмотр печати.
Работа с областями печати и разрывами
Часто таблица не занимает весь лист потому, что Excel не знает, где она заканчивается. Программа определяет область печати автоматически, основываясь на ячейках с данными, но иногда включает лишние пустые строки или отрезает нужные столбцы. Чтобы исправить это, необходимо явно задать Область печати. Выделите нужный диапазон ячеек, перейдите на вкладку Разметка страницы, нажмите Печатать область и выберите Задать.
Управление разрывами страниц позволяет вручную определить, где заканчивается одна страница и начинается другая. В режиме Разметка страницы (доступен через нижнюю панель задач или вкладку Вид) вы увидите синие линии, обозначающие границы печати. Перетаскивая эти линии мышью, можно принудительно включить дополнительные столбцы или строки в текущий лист, effectively растягивая таблицу на доступное пространство.
Если после перемещения границ появляются пустые страницы, это значит, что в документе есть форматирование за пределами видимых данных. Удаление лишних строк и столбцов — обязательный шаг. Выделите первую пустую строку после таблицы, зажмите Ctrl+Shift и стрелку вниз, затем удалите их. То же самое сделайте для столбцов справа.
☑️ Проверка области печати
Визуальное расширение: границы и сетка
Когда речь идет о том, как сделать таблицу визуально сплошной на экране или при печати без использования стандартной сетки Excel, на помощь приходят границы ячеек. Стандартная серая сетка часто не печатается или выглядит бледно. Чтобы таблица выглядела как цельный документ, необходимо выделить весь диапазон данных и применить жирные внешние границы.
Используйте инструмент Границы на вкладке Главная. Для создания эффекта "расширения" до краев листа можно использовать хитрость: выделите столбцы до конца экрана (например, до столбца XFD, если данных немного, но нужно заполнить пространство) и примените к ним форматирование. Однако более профессиональный подход — это настройка печати сетки.
В параметрах страницы, на вкладке Лист, есть галочка Сетка (Gridlines). Если ее установить, Excel напечатает стандартную серую сетку на всем листе, создавая иллюзию бесконечной таблицы. Если же нужна черная четкая линия, лучше использовать инструмент рисования границ и выбрать Нарисовать границы, проведя линии по периметру нужной области.
| Элемент настройки | Расположение | Эффект |
|---|---|---|
| Сетка (Gridlines) | Разметка страницы -> Печатать | Печать стандартной серой сетки Excel |
| Черные границы | Главная -> Границы | Четкие черные линии вокруг ячеек |
| Заливка цветом | Главная -> Цвет ведра | Визуальное объединение групп данных |
| Стиль таблицы | Главная -> Форматировать как таблицу | Автоматическое применение границ и цветов |
Использование стилей и форматирования
Стили таблиц в Excel — это мощный инструмент, который не только украшает данные, но и помогает визуально расширить восприятие таблицы. Применяя стиль, вы автоматически добавляете границы, заголовки и полосы строк, что делает документ единым целым. Чтобы применить стиль, выделите данные и нажмите Форматировать как таблицу на вкладке Главная.
Для ручного управления внешним видом используйте диалоговое окно Формат ячеек (вызывается клавишами Ctrl+1). На вкладке Граница можно настроить толщину линий и их цвет. Утолщенные внешние границы создают эффект рамки, ограничивающей таблицу и отделяющей ее от остального белого пространства листа.
Также стоит обратить внимание на выравнивание. Если таблица узкая и находится слева, она может теряться. В параметрах страницы, на вкладке Поля, в разделе По центру, можно поставить галочку горизонтально. Это переместит таблицу в центр листа, что визуально сбалансирует композицию и сделает использование пространства более эффективным.
⚠️ Внимание: При использовании сложных цветовых схем убедитесь, что ваш принтер поддерживает цветную печать. В черно-белом режиме некоторые цвета могут сливаться, и таблица потеряет контрастность.
Объединение ячеек (Объединить и поместить в центр) также помогает структурировать заголовки, делая их шире и заметнее. Это особенно полезно для главных заголовков таблицы, которые должны охватывать всю ширину данных, создавая визуальную "крышу" над таблицей.
Автоматизация с помощью макросов
Для пользователей, которым приходится регулярно оформлять отчеты, полезным будет использование макросов VBA. Скрипт может автоматически настраивать параметры страницы, устанавливать масштаб и применять границы. Это избавляет от необходимости каждый раз вручную проверять, как таблица ляжет на лист.
Пример простой процедуры, которая устанавливает масштабирование по ширине страницы:
Sub FitToPage()
With ActiveSheet.PageSetup
.Zoom = False
.FitToPagesWide = 1
.FitToPagesTall = False
End With
End Sub
Этот код можно вставить в редактор VBA (нажатием Alt+F11) и запускать по мере необходимости. Макрос устанавливает свойство FitToPagesWide в значение 1, что заставляет Excel сжимать или растягивать таблицу так, чтобы она поместилась ровно в одну страницу по ширине, игнорируя количество страниц по высоте.
Типичные ошибки и их устранение
Одной из самых частых ошибок является игнирование колонтитулов. Если в колонтитулах задан большой текст или логотипы, они занимают полезное пространство листа, уменьшая область для таблицы. Проверьте вкладку Колонтитулы в параметрах страницы и при необходимости уменьшите их размер или удалите лишние элементы.
Еще одна проблема — скрытые символы и пробелы в ячейках. Они могут увеличивать ширину столбца, из-за чего таблица не влезает в заданные рамки. Использование функции СЖПРОБЕЛЫ (TRIM) помогает очистить данные. Также проверьте, не установлен ли для столбцов фиксированная ширина, которая превышает необходимые значения.
Не забывайте проверять выбранный принтер. Разные принтеры имеют разные области, не пригодные для печати (непечатаемые поля). То, что влезает на один принтер, может обрезаться на другом. Всегда делайте предварительный просмотр (Файл -> Печать) перед отправкой документа.
Часто задаваемые вопросы (FAQ)
Как сделать так, чтобы заголовки столбцов повторялись на каждой странице?
Для этого перейдите на вкладку Разметка страницы, нажмите Печатать заголовки. В открывшемся окне в поле Сквозные строки укажите строку с заголовками (например, $1:$1). Это закрепит их на всех страницах печати.
Почему таблица все равно не влезает на один лист после масштабирования?
Возможно, ширина таблицы слишком велика для выбранного размера бумаги. Попробуйте изменить ориентацию на Альбомную или выберите в настройках масштаба опцию Вместить в 1 страницу, но следите за читаемостью шрифта.
Можно ли растянуть таблицу на несколько листов по ширине?
Да, в параметрах масштабирования можно задать Вместить в 2 страницы по ширине и 0 (автоматически) по высоте. Это разделит широкую таблицу на две части, но сохранит высоту строк.
Как убрать белые поля при печати таблицы?
Полностью убрать поля нельзя, так как у каждого принтера есть минимальная непечатаемая область. Однако в Параметрах страницы -> Поля можно установить минимально возможные значения (обычно 5 мм) или выбрать опцию "Без полей", если принтер поддерживает печать без полей.